
Scopri tutto ciò che c'è da sapere sui file Gerber per la produzione di PCB. Approfondiamo i formati RS-274X, Extended Gerber, la gestione dei layer, le aperture e gli errori comuni da evitare per garantire una produzione senza intoppi.
I file Gerber rappresentano il linguaggio universale nella comunicazione tra progettisti e produttori di circuiti stampati. Derivati dal formato standard RS-274, originariamente sviluppato da Gerber Systems Corp, questi file contengono tutte le informazioni necessarie per descrivere ogni aspetto fisico del PCB: dalle tracce di rame ai fori di passaggio, fino alla serigrafia e alle maschere di saldatura.
Comprendere a fondo la struttura e le sfumature dei file Gerber non è solo una competenza tecnica, ma una necessità assoluta per evitare costosi errori di produzione. Un file Gerber mal configurato può portare a ritardi, scarti di produzione e, nel peggiore dei casi, lotti interi di schede non funzionanti. In questa guida, esploreremo le specifiche tecniche, i formati moderni e le best practice per garantire che il vostro design venga tradotto fedelmente in un prodotto fisico.
Sebbene il termine "Gerber" sia usato genericamente, esistono due versioni fondamentali che differiscono drasticamente in complessità e affidabilità:
Il formato RS-274D, noto come "Standard Gerber", è una tecnologia degli anni '80. La sua criticità risiede nel fatto che il file di coordinate e il file delle aperture (D-code) sono separati. Questo crea un punto di rottura significativo: se il file delle aperture viene perso, dimenticato o associato erroneamente, il fotoplotter non ha modo di interpretare correttamente le forme da disegnare. Oggi, questo formato è fortemente sconsigliato e molti produttori moderni rifiutano di accettarlo.
Il formato RS-274X, o Extended Gerber, è lo standard attuale. Introduce il concetto di "aperture embedded", ovvero la definizione delle forme (cerchi, rettangoli, poligoni complessi) è incorporata direttamente all'interno del file tramite comandi specifici (come %ADD...*%). Questo elimina la dipendenza da file esterni e riduce drasticamente il rischio di errori umani. Supporta inoltre coordinate aperte (non limitate a 2.4 o 2.5), poligoni positivi e negativi, e metadati.
Per generare file corretti, è necessario comprendere i parametri che definiscono la geometria:
Un PCB completo non è composto da un unico file, ma da un insieme di file Gerber, ognuno rappresentante uno strato fisico o funzionale. Ecco la struttura standard per un PCB a doppia faccia:
| Nome Layer | Estensione Standard | Descrizione |
|---|---|---|
| Top Copper | .GTL | Tracce e pads sul lato superiore |
| Bottom Copper | .GBL | Tracce e pads sul lato inferiore |
| Top Solder Mask | .GTS | Maschera di saldatura superiore (verde/rosso/blu) |
| Bottom Solder Mask | .GBS | Maschera di saldatura inferiore |
| Top Silkscreen | .GTO | Serigrafia (testi, loghi) superiore |
| Bottom Silkscreen | .GBO | Serigrafia inferiore |
| Top Paste Mask | .GTP | Stencil per pasta saldante superiore |
| Bottom Paste Mask | .GBP | Stencil per pasta saldante inferiore |
| Board Outline | .GML/.GM1 | Contorno meccanico del PCB |
È importante notare che il layer "Board Outline" o "Mechanical" è cruciale. Senza un contorno definito chiaramente, il produttore non sa come tagliare il pannello. Questo layer deve essere un tracciato continuo e chiuso, spesso preferibilmente su un layer dedicato (es. .GML) piuttosto che inciso nel layer di rame o di maschera.
I file Gerber descrivono immagini 2D, ma la foratura è un'operazione 3D. Pertanto, le informazioni sui fori vengono fornite separatamente, solitamente nel formato Excellon. Questo file contiene:
Esistono due tipi principali di file di foratura:
Una best practice moderna è quella di generare anche un file Drill Map (una rappresentazione grafica dei fori, solitamente in Gerber o PDF) e un Drill Report (file di testo riepilogativo) per facilitare la verifica visiva da parte dell'ingegnere di produzione.
Nonostante l'automazione dei moderni tool CAD, gli errori nei file Gerber sono sorprendentemente frequenti. Analizziamo i più critici:
| Errore | Conseguenze | Soluzione |
|---|---|---|
| Formato RS-274D obsoleto | Aperture mancanti o errate | Usare sempre RS-274X Extended Gerber |
| Zero Suppression errata | Tracce spostate o dimensioni sbagliate | Specificare Leading o Trailing zeros chiaramente |
| Unità di misura confuse | PCB troppo piccolo o grande (mm vs inch) | Verificare che tutti i file usino mm o pollici |
| Layer mancanti (es. Outline) | Impossibile ritagliare il PCB | Includere sempre un layer meccanico per il profilo |
| Aperture con dimensione zero | Errore di fotoplotter, produzione bloccata | Controllare il DRC nel CAD prima di esportare |
Un altro problema sottile è rappresentato dalle aperture con dimensioni zero. Questo accade quando un tracciato o un pad viene ridotto a dimensione zero nel software CAD ma non viene rimosso completamente. Il fotoplotter interpreterà questo comando come un errore e si fermerà, bloccando la produzione. Un controllo rigoroso delle regole di design (DRC) prima dell'esportazione è essenziale per rilevare queste anomalie.
L'evoluzione continua con lo standard Gerber X2. Questo formato estende RS-274X aggiungendo attributi ai file. Invece di affidarsi a convenzioni di denominazione dei file (es. .GTL per Top Layer), il file stesso contiene metadati che dicono al software: "Questo file è il layer di rame superiore", "Questo file appartiene al progetto XYZ", "Questo è il numero di revisione 1.2". Questo riduce ulteriormente l'ambiguità e automatizza il processo di importazione nei sistemi CAM (Computer-Aided Manufacturing) dei produttori.
Tuttavia, nonostante l'avvento di Gerber X2 e formati intelligenti come ODB++ (che contiene anche la netlist), il semplice RS-274X rimane lo standard più diffuso e interoperabile per la maggior parte delle produzioni standard. L'importante è mantenere la pulizia e la coerenza dei dati.
Prima di inviare i vostri file al produttore, seguite questa checklist finale per garantire una produzione senza intoppi:
La chiave per un successo nella produzione di PCB risiede nella chiarezza della comunicazione. I file Gerber sono il vostro contratto tecnico con il fabbricante: più precisi e completi sono, più il prodotto finale rispecchierà la vostra visione ingegneristica. Non lasciate nulla all'interpretazione.

Scopri le migliori pratiche per posizionare i condensatori di decoupling su PCB, evitare errori critici e garantire stabilità elettrica in circuiti ad alta velocità.

Scopri le differenze chiave tra FFC (Flat Flexible Cable) e FPC (Flexible Printed Circuit), due soluzioni fondamentali per l'interconnessione in dispositivi elettronici compatti. Questo articolo analizza vantaggi, limitazioni, applicazioni tipiche e criteri di scelta per progetti di PCB e cablaggi.

Guida completa alle 12 fasi della produzione di circuiti stampati: preparazione dei file Gerber, incisione chimica, foratura, placcatura, laminazione multilayer, maschera di saldatura, finitura superficiale e test elettrico secondo gli standard IPC.